Tony Di Sera, Chase Miller, Alistair Ward, Matt Velinder, Yi Qiao, Gabor Marth (University of Utah, Eccles Institute of Human Genetics, Salt Lake City, UT)
Gene.iobio is a web based application that analyzes and prioritizes variants in real-time using engaging visualizations. To start work, the analyst specifies the sequence alignment and variant files for the proband or trio. The analyst then compiles a comprehensive list of genes associated with the phenotype or disorder, generated in gene.iobio using Phenolyzer. Next, gene.iobio analyzes the variants in each defined gene, assessing functional impact, clinical significance , allele frequency, and inheritance mode, not only for the canonical transcript, but for all catalogued transcripts of each gene. These analyses are performed in real-time, returning a list of candidate variants in a matter of minutes. By clicking on a gene, the user sees the variants in the same coordinate space as the sequence coverage area chart and the transcript model which highlights any exons showing insufficient coverage. Reported ClinVar variants in the gene under examination can be shown to survey for similar phenotypes in close proximity to a variant of interest. Advanced, ad hoc filtering can be performed on any variant annotation and the gene list can be expanded to a larger search space.
